Re: [問題] ASP網頁表格問題

看板Web_Design作者 (bhnddowinf)時間10年前 (2013/08/22 15:58), 編輯推噓0(000)
留言0則, 0人參與, 最新討論串4/4 (看更多)
※ 引述《TM1 ( )》之銘言: : ASP 程式中用 VBscript 畫表格,如: : <% : response.write("<tr><td>xxxxx</td></tr>") : %> : xxxxx 是連結資料庫讀出的內容 : 因為需要挑選前 10 筆資料且表格排序方式為: : ┌─┬─┐ : │1 │6 │ : ├─┼─┤ : │2 │7 │ : ├─┼─┤ : │3 │8 │ : ├─┼─┤ : │4 │9 │ : ├─┼─┤ : │5 │10│ : └─┴─┘ 先寫好 function 註:n=第幾筆 function fun1(n) str1="" connStr1 = "Provider=Microsoft.Jet.OLEDB.4.0;" & "Data Source=" & Server.MapPath( "data.mdb" ) set conn1 = Server.CreateObject("ADODB.Connection") Set rs1 = Server.CreateObject("ADODB.Recordset") conn1.Open connStr1 sql="select * from data1" rs1.Open sql, conn1, 1, 3 rs1.requery i=0 while not rs1.eof i=i+1 if i = n then str1=rs1("conetnt") end if rs1.movenext wend rs1.close set rs1 = nothing conn1.close set conn1 = nothing fun1 = str1 end function 再用網頁去叫 <table> <%for i =1 to 5%> <tr> <td><%=fun1(i)%></td> <td><%=fun1(i+5)%></td> </tr> <%next%> </table> : 請問該如何辦到? 因為是用迴圈跑的關係現在只能作到: : ┌─┬─┐ : │1 │2 │ : ├─┼─┤ : │3 │4 │ : ├─┼─┤ : │5 │6 │ : ├─┼─┤ : │7 │8 │ : ├─┼─┤ : │9 │10│ : └─┴─┘ : 希望有大大可以教教我方法.....謝謝! -- ※ 發信站: 批踢踢實業坊(ptt.cc) ◆ From: 114.46.223.67
文章代碼(AID): #1I5SIeYH (Web_Design)
文章代碼(AID): #1I5SIeYH (Web_Design)